REI Announces Plans for Second Distribution Center East Coast Facility to be Located in Bedford, Pa.
SEATTLE -- December 20, 2005 -- In an effort to support its future retail growth
with an expanded presence in the eastern U.S.,
Recreational Equipment, Inc. (REI), a national retail co-
op providing quality outdoor gear and apparel, today
announced plans for a second distribution center to be
located in Bedford, Pa.
REI selected Bedford as the site of its second
distribution center following a comprehensive search,
which included consideration of multiple sites in the mid- Atlantic region the general transit corridor determined
by REI to be best for its distribution needs. "Local,
county and state officials responded very positively to
REI locating in Bedford, which has a proven
infrastructure for distribution facilities and has great
proximity to our east coast retail locations," said Dave
Presley, REI vice president of distribution and logistics.
Construction of the planned 400,000 square-foot facility,
to be located on approximately 35-acres in the Bedford
County Business Park, will begin next year for full-
capacity completion in early 2008, and will employ
nearly 350 full-, part-time and seasonal employees.
Upon completion, the distribution center is expected to
process approximately 40 percent of REI`s total product
flow. REI`s distribution system supports the company`s
direct sales, 82 retail stores, and last year reported
sales of $887 million. The Bedford facility will
complement REI`s Sumner, Wash.-based distribution
center, which was recently expanded to nearly 700,000
square feet to meet the company`s immediate inventory
and distribution needs.
"As we grow and expand our retail and direct sales
presence, so has our need to expand our distribution
capacity," said Presley. "Our distribution facility in the
eastern region will allow us to continue to provide the
high level of customer service and wide product
selection that REI is known for, and will prepare us for
future growth, particularly in the east."
REI has had an east coast retail presence since 1987
when it opened stores in Reading, Mass. and College
Park, Md. Most recently REI opened stores in Pittsburgh
and Raleigh, and announced plans for new stores in
Greensboro, N.C.; Pineville, N.C.; and West Hartford,
Conn. Currently REI has 18 retail stores located east of
the Mississippi River that serve nearly 750,000 of REI`s
2.5 million active members.
REI is known for its unique blend of accessible
expertise, interactive shopping experience and quality
gear for camping, climbing, cycling, hiking, outdoor
fitness, paddling and snow sports. The new distribution
center, which will supply REI stores with everything
from kayaks to carabiners, is expected to better serve
REI`s growing membership in the east with more
frequent product replenishment, decreased delivery
times and faster turnaround time for REI`s store pickup
service which allows customers to order online and
pick up their purchases at the retail store of their
choosing without incurring shipping charges.
At a gathering today to announce REI`s decision, Presley
praised the governor and Pennsylvania`s economic
development team for their efforts in attracting and
welcoming REI to area. "The state`s support and
understanding of our business needs has been truly
amazing, and we look forward to becoming an active
member of the community," added Presley.
"REI`s decision to locate an east coast distribution
facility in Pennsylvania is great news for Bedford and
the entire region," Gov. Edward G. Rendell said. "REI
could have gone anywhere, but looked at what we
offered and picked Pennsylvania for this investment.
We continue to use our resources to help companies like
REI grow and create new opportunities. At the same
time, we are investing in our people and in the
revitalization of our communities. This is a tribute to
our economic development team."
"Bedford County and REI are an excellent fit. We share
a service-oriented work ethic, a passion for outdoor
recreation and a commitment to environmental and
historical preservation," added Bette Slayton, president
of the Bedford County Development Association. "REI,
well known as one of the country`s best employers and
a strong supporter of communities in which it does
business, will also bring significant new job growth and
capital investment to our region."
REI, which has been named to FORTUNE
magazine`s "100 Best Companies to Work For in
America" list for eight consecutive years, announced in
October that it will begin providing healthcare benefits to
all part-time and seasonal employees effective Jan. 1,
Other benefits offered to REI employees include flexible
scheduling, gear discounts, free gear rentals, tuition
reimbursement, performance-based incentive program
and gear grants to support employees` personal outdoor
adventure challenges.
REI is an outdoor retail co-op dedicated to inspiring,
educating and outfitting its more than two million active
members and the community for a lifetime of outdoor
adventure. Founded in 1938 by a group of Pacific
Northwest mountaineers seeking quality equipment, REI
operates retail stores nationwide, two online stores
REI.com and REI-OUTLET.com and an adventure travel
company, REI Adventures. REI offers products from all
of the top brands for human-powered outdoor
recreation, including its own line of award-winning gear
and apparel. While anyone may join or shop at REI,
members pay a one-time $15 fee and receive a share in
the company`s profits through an annual member refund
based on their purchases. As an active supporter of
communities in which it does business, REI is committed
to promoting environmental stewardship and increasing
access to outdoor recreation through education, gear
donations and financial contributions.
